PHOENIX – Authorities believe a man shot his girlfriend before taking his own life in an apparent murder-suicide in southwest Phoenix on Sunday.

What police are saying about apparent murder-suicide in Phoenix

Officers responded to a shooting call at a home near 83rd Avenue and Broadway Road around 8:15 a.m. on Monday, more than 24 hours after when the incident was believed to have occurred.

Officers entered the home and found a man and a woman dead.

The woman was identified as 41-year-old Daisy Ruiz.

After an initial investigation, detectives believe the man shot and killed Ruiz and then shot and killed himself.

Authorities said Ruiz’s relatives went to the home after she was not seen or heard from.

Police are waiting to notify next of kin before releasing the name of the man.

The investigation is ongoing.

No other information was made available.
